Job summary

A regional health organization in Sheffield seeks a skilled Clinical Psychologist or Cognitive Behavioural Psychotherapist to deliver specialist psychological services. In this role, you will provide one-to-one and group interventions, supervise less experienced staff, and contribute to service evaluations. Candidates should demonstrate substantial experience with complex cases and hold relevant qualifications. This role offers the opportunity to work within a dynamic, supportive team focused on promoting recovery and social inclusion.

Qualifications

  • Demonstrated experience providing psychological therapies to adults with complex needs.
  • Registered with the Health and Care Professions Council (HCPC).
  • Formal training in the supervision of other psychologists.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ver highly specialist clinical psychology and CBT services.
  • Provide clinical supervision to less experienced staff.
  • Support multidisciplinary discussion and decision-making.

Skills

Psychological assessment
Therapeutic intervention
Multi-disciplinary teamwork
Complex case handling
Supervision skills

Education

Post-graduate, doctoral level training in clinical psychology
HCPC registration as Clinical Psychologist
Formal training in supervision
Accreditation with BABCP for CBT
